Output 5f8c7cbb25e29b70e0b3d5ed001177193d2421d71b573f83784f9d8810bafb1e:1

value
27620426
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d69a8176cf921f9a666b5c74c49e1a2ab5a578ad OP_EQUALVERIFY OP_CHECKSIG
address
1LZihJF3bom1YCrDYq14uUXcMBpaoHeWnr
transaction
5f8c7cbb25e29b70e0b3d5ed001177193d2421d71b573f83784f9d8810bafb1e
spent
true